Job Description

Are you an enthusiastic, driven, and hard-working individual looking to build your career as a Manual Machinist in an internationally renowned, industry-leading company? This role might be perfect for you.

As a Grinder, you will be responsible for the manual grinding of aircraft components, utilizing your experience and attention to detail to contribute to aviation safety.

Key Responsibilities
  • Setting and operating manual machines
  • Repairing aviation components to the highest quality standards, following engineering drawings
  • Ensuring timely delivery of prioritized products
  • Operating machine tools safely and efficiently, adhering to health and safety policies
  • Grinding components with precision tolerances, especially within micron/thou levels
  • Maintaining accurate shop floor documentation and ensuring all paperwork matches
  • Meeting production targets without compromising quality
Candidate Requirements
  • Minimum of 3 years’ engineering experience
  • Experience with cylindrical, surface, internal, and planetary grinding
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(highly desirable)
  • Level 2 or 3 Engineering Qualification
Shift Patterns

Various options available:

  • Early: 06:00-14:15, Monday to Friday
  • Day: 08:00-16:30, Monday to Friday
  • Late: 14:15-00:30, Monday to Wednesday
  • Thursday: 14:15-23:30
About AEM

AEM Limited has been Europe's leading independent overhaul and repair facility for over 60 years, serving international and regional airlines, helicopter operators, and airframe manufacturers. Operating from three UK sites, AEM provides services for over 5,000 components across various aircraft systems, including windings, electrical power, hydraulic components, landing gear, and safety equipment.

In 2007, AEM Limited was acquired by AMETEK Inc., a global manufacturer of electronic instruments and electromechanical devices, as part of AMETEK's Aerospace and Defense Division, offering third-party MRO services worldwide.
